Clinical Utility of Serum Lactate and Albumin in Predicting Mortality in Patients with Sepsis Admitted to the Intensive Care Unit: A Prospective Cohort Study

Introduction: Sepsis is a life-threatening condition characterised by systemic inflammation and multiorgan dysfunction in response to infection.
